Maintenance

Regularly check and clean the filters. Empty the dust bin after each use. Inspect the brush roll for hair and debris.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Vacuum won't turn onPower cord issueCheck the power outlet and cord for damage.
Poor suctionClogged filter or hoseClean or replace the filter; check for blockages.
Strange noiseForeign object in brush rollTurn off and remove the object from the brush roll.
Dust escapingFull dust binEmpty the dust bin and clean the filter.
